🏗️ Why Accurate Documentation Matters in Steel & Metals Operations
In the metals industry—where precision, traceability, and compliance are non-negotiable—accurate documentation isn’t just good practice. It’s a competitive advantage.
From mill test reports (MTRs) to inventory logs and customer quotes, inaccurate or inconsistent documentation can lead to:
-
Compliance issues with ASTM, ISO, or customer-specific standards
-
Operational delays due to order errors or miscommunication
-
Legal liabilities from contractual breaches or safety violations
-
Customer dissatisfaction and costly returns
Whether you’re a steel distributor, service center, or processor, following a disciplined documentation process is essential.
âś… Best Practices for Ensuring Document Accuracy
1. đź§ľ Use Standardized Formats and Templates
Why it matters: Consistent formats reduce interpretation errors and make training easier.
Benefits:
-
Uniform layout across teams
-
Reduces time spent formatting
-
Avoids omission of critical fields (e.g., heat numbers, grade info)
Tips for Metal Distributors:
-
Use industry-aligned templates for MTRs, BOLs, POs, and test certifications
-
Standardize fields like alloy grade, heat number, and dimension specs
-
Update templates periodically to match ASTM or ASME updates
2. 🤖 Implement Document Automation
Why it matters: Automation helps eliminate manual data entry errors and speeds up repetitive tasks.
Benefits:
-
Ensures data consistency across systems (ERP, WMS, CRM)
-
Reduces errors from rekeying information
-
Improves turnaround for sales quotes, invoices, and compliance docs
Tips:
-
Use ERP-integrated automation tools (e.g., document generation from order entries)
-
Create auto-fill fields for grade, spec, mill source, and lot tracking
-
Audit automation rules regularly to ensure alignment with current standards
3. đź§ Establish a Rigorous Review and Approval Process
Why it matters: Internal quality control ensures critical documents meet regulatory and customer expectations.
Benefits:
-
Catches errors before they impact customers
-
Ensures MTRs, shipping docs, and invoices are audit-ready
-
Increases cross-functional collaboration between sales, QC, and logistics
Tips:
-
Use checklists specific to document type (e.g., ensure yield strength data is included for dual-certified steel)
-
Define reviewer roles (e.g., QA, sales, compliance)
-
Store approval trails for audits or disputes
4. ✍️ Focus on Clear, Concise Technical Writing
Why it matters: Misunderstood instructions or specs can lead to wrong shipments or safety risks.
Benefits:
-
Reduces miscommunication with customers or partners
-
Minimizes back-and-forth clarifications
-
Enhances professionalism in customer-facing documents
Tips:
-
Use plain English but include relevant technical specs (e.g., ASTM A36, A992, 304/304L)
-
Avoid unnecessary jargon unless it’s industry-specific and understood
-
Highlight critical numbers (e.g., tensile strength, pipe schedules) using formatting
5. 🛠️ Leverage Technology for Error Detection
Why it matters: Technology can detect errors humans miss—especially in technical specs and formatting.
Benefits:
-
Finds discrepancies in numeric fields, grammar, or formatting
-
Identifies missing fields (e.g., grade, mill location, or heat number)
-
Ensures traceability with version control
Tips:
-
Use AI-based proofreading and grammar tools
-
Integrate ERP alerts for incomplete MTR fields or spec mismatches
-
Track revision history with version control systems
6. 🎓 Provide Ongoing Training and Documentation Resources
Why it matters: Your documentation is only as accurate as your team’s knowledge.
Benefits:
-
Builds a documentation-first culture
-
Reduces inconsistencies between shifts or departments
-
Ensures new hires follow best practices from day one
Tips:
-
Train warehouse, sales, and QA teams on ASTM spec importance and document workflows
-
Develop quick-reference guides (e.g., ASTM vs. ASME comparison, dual-cert cheat sheets)
-
Share updated procedures in a central location (e.g., intranet or shared drive)
